Transaction 839b66d2612b70a0a809e7762d2458c5c6797270ff363d7472cfb33547992336

3 Input
2 Outputs
  • 839b66d2612b70a0a809e7762d2458c5c6797270ff363d7472cfb33547992336:0
  • value  416191238
    address  1NiZVjdxNVef9femnG56pdBDBAxirL8uDc
  • 839b66d2612b70a0a809e7762d2458c5c6797270ff363d7472cfb33547992336:1
  • value  1685038762
    address  3BMEX4c5kNiPPy5QLN1GLsERpjdfxpHSAD